The least you need to know about Postgres. With given options pg_dump will first prompt for a password for the database user db_user and then connect as that user to the database named db_name. This Oracle tutorial explains how to use the Oracle DROP TABLE statement with syntax and examples. Heroku Postgres is a managed SQL database service provided directly by Heroku. This will allow you to then drop and recreate your DB. ([email protected][local]:5432) [postgres] > drop database postgres; ERROR: cannot drop the currently open database Time: 1.052 ms Ok, this is the first point to remember: You can not drop a database which users are currently connected to … It doesn't terminate if prepared transactions, active logical replication slots or subscriptions are present in the target database. You also can't execute this command while someone is connected with the target database. heroku restart; heroku pg:reset DATABASE --confirm APP-NAME; heroku run rake db:migrate. Can we drop the “postgres” database? On 13rd of November 2019, Amit Kapila committed patch: Introduce the 'force' option for the Drop Database command. Newer Post Older Post Home. $ pg_dump -Fd mydb -j 5 -f dumpdir. In the next section, we will use the testdb and testdb2 created in the CREATE DATABASE tutorial. If you see anything in the documentation that is not correct, does not match You can access a Heroku Postgres database from any language with a PostgreSQL driver, including all languages officially supported by Heroku.. Kill session. please use You start the RMAN client, connect to database test1 as TARGET, and connect to the recovery catalog.You then run the following commands to delete the target database files, as well as all backups, copies, and archived logs associated with the database: You can run SQL queries here. Using the option -f or –force with dropdb command or FORCE with DROP DATABASE to drop the database, it will terminate all existing connections with the database. DROP EXTERNAL DATABASE Clause that indicates that if an external schema is dropped, drop the external database associated with the external schema, if one exists. Also, if you have any SQL Agent jobs that access the database, these will not be stopped by disabling TCP/IP. select * from pg_stat_activity; Result. The thing is there is definately no other user connected to it. DROP DATABASE cannot be undone. pg_dump can back up a running, active database without interfering with other operations (i.e., other readers and writers). To step through this how-to guide, you need: An Azure Database for PostgreSQL server … Enter the name of the source or target file in the Filename field. dropdb [-f/--force] database_to_drop. This does not work, it tells me "Cannot drop database "ima_debts" because it is currently in use". Note that you can use your own database user instead of the root user. PostgreSQL Checkpoint: Database blocks are temporarily stored in Database shared buffers. First, log in to the MySQL Server using the root user. To delete these multiple users, we run the following command. Also, if anyone else is connected to the target database, this command will fail unless you use the FORCE option described below. Disconnected from Oracle Database 11g Enterprise Edition Release 11.2.0.2.0 - Production With the Partitioning, OLAP, Data Mining and Real Application Testing options. The DROP DATABASE statement must be the only statement in a SQL batch and you can drop only one database at a time. Why is it telling me it is currently in use. Sometimes IntelliSense and/or Management Studio will hang connections open just because you clicked on the database in Object Explorer. In PostgreSQL, you can use the DELETE CASCADEstatement to make sure that all foreign-key references to a record are deleted when that record is deleted. Permissions SQL Server. The pg_dump utility must have read access to all database objects that you want to back up. The thing is there is definately no other user connected to it. 15.10 - DROP TABLE - Teradata Database Teradata Database SQL Data Definition Language Syntax and Examples prodname Teradata Database vrm_release 15.10 created_date December 2015 category Programming Reference featnum B035-1144-151K Copyright © 1996-2020 The PostgreSQL Global Development Group, PostgreSQL 13.1, 12.5, 11.10, 10.15, 9.6.20, & 9.5.24 Released. By clicking “Post Your Answer”, you agree to our terms of service, privacy policy and cookie policy. Contribute to makcbrain/pg-create-drop-db development by creating an account on GitHub. pg_dump only dumps a single database. Am Post a Comment licensed under cc by-sa restarted it Inc ; user contributions under... Database you selected however I am having no luck error if the database does not dump roles other. Clicking “ Post your answer ”, you should be extra cautious when performing this operation a database... Temporarily stored in database shared buffers this command can be executed inside a block. Resort action going to drop a database will result in loss of information. This I am using SQLPro for Postgres in case you were wondering master user that want! Amazon RDS instance not start after installing SP3, how to delete perhaps directory. Other connections showing up during a video conference be stopped by disabling.. In database shared buffers command to delete a test database called test1 that is registered the! Is there is no drop database statement of complete information stored in shared..., PostgreSQL 13.1, 12.5, 11.10, 10.15, 9.6.20, & Released! In the target database and, if you have any SQL Agent jobs that access the database has... Only a single database be considered a last resort action into a ( freshly created ) database named:! Post a Comment and restore it in the following before dropping a database from any language with PostgreSQL! Session and rolls back all transactions that are associated with it then followed by the owner! Go drop database also, if RMAN is connected with the Partitioning, OLAP data... For help, clarification, or responding to other answers database role using a PC I! Db instance are temporarily stored in database shared buffers the only custom format... Prepared transactions, active logical replication slots or subscriptions are present in the user! Colleagues I 'm `` sabotaging teams '' when I resigned: how format. Is disabled or is unavailable in your browser database still has active connections, we are going drop! To the target database and then followed by the database owner reads `` Close connections... To this RSS feed, copy and paste this URL into your RSS.! No other user connected to it databases in the database and then drop … drop can. Boot, with performance comparable to using CLUSTER directly `` [ he was not that! Work in a PostgreSQL extension which lets you remove bloat from tables and indexes and! To know if there would be any special way to create a LATEX logo. A cartoon supervillain '' into Spanish 2019, Amit Kapila committed patch: Introduce the ‘ ’. For the database, you should be considered a last resort action to subscribe to this RSS feed copy! Even `` Microsoft SQL Server Amazon RDS instance from tables and indexes, and optionally restore the physical of... Cc by-sa story about an immortal shapeshifter cop/detective disconnected from Oracle database 11g Enterprise Edition Release 11.2.0.2.0 - with! A disc image there would be any special way to create a database or! Agent jobs that access the database owner was not allowed if any of source! If RMAN is connected with the target database will result in loss of complete stored... Oracle drop table statement allows you to then drop it same Region as source! The Tools drop down menu and click on the Tools drop down menu and click it! Registered in the target database ’ ; dropdb –force contribute to makcbrain/pg-create-drop-db Development creating. Colleagues I 'm `` sabotaging teams '' when I resigned: how to quit psql and return the. A cartoon supervillain '' into Spanish the database owner references or personal experience box... Am having no luck in to the database dialog to define or modify database! And examples to this RSS feed, copy and paste this URL into your RSS reader on your PostgreSQL! You remove bloat from tables and indexes, and CONTROL files belonging to the target database and the! Database superuser or have the create privilege MSSQL database using sqlcmd database, however am!, Amit Kapila committed patch: Introduce the 'force ' option for the correct order clustered! Workarounding the reported warnings a plain-text or archived format boot, with performance comparable to using CLUSTER directly answers! Objects including tablespaces, only a single database requires the CONTROL permission the! Indexes, and CONTROL files belonging to the target database, this.... I leave rule for the database before attempting the procedure through the constraints on database! ; back them up with references or personal experience root user of this database Kapila! Right click on it a delete it PostgreSQL 13 – Introduce the ‘ force ’ option for the pg force drop database... I would like to know if there would be any special way to force a drop foreign key generates... A connection make to the MySQL Server using TSQL Query gets certain privileges for that DB instance subscribe to RSS! Schema s_sales, s_profit, s_revenue drop external database exists my Mac?... How many must you sample with no negatives to conclude there is no in. In PostgreSQL, there will be times when you need to delete records supervisors ' small showing. Privacy policy and cookie policy to using CLUSTER directly it also removes catalog entries for drop. Dropdb instead, which is a question and answer site for system and administrators. Pg_Terminate_Backend, described in section 9.27.2 option for the database and open SQL Query in. Are connected to the DB will be times when you create a backup file that contains the FULL database that. This example, we will use the drop database `` ima_debts '' it..., the default master user gets for each of the source or in a different Region directly... What 's an uncumbersome way to force a drop of MSSQL Server database or... Development by creating an account on GitHub present in the population databases in the following command. hi everybody I. Boot, with performance comparable to using CLUSTER directly includes a drop foreign option... Blocks are temporarily stored in the population Exchange Inc ; user contributions licensed under cc pg force drop database... For PostgreSQL 13 – Introduce the 'force ' option for dropping the database before attempting the procedure a Postgres... Production with the target database the directory that contains the FULL database while connected to the MySQL Server using Query. Makcbrain/Pg-Create-Drop-Db Development by creating an account on GitHub to force drop a database, however I trying! Provides you with two ways to achieve something similar, but this method will work a! Redo logs, and CONTROL files belonging to the target database you create a new command-line is. This article, we will use the drop database command. 2020 Stack Exchange Inc ; user contributions under! Postgresql extension which lets you remove bloat from tables and indexes, and CONTROL files belonging the! Catched up '', `` variance '' for statistics versus probability textbooks option is to! Any special way to force drop a database from an ASP.NET page URL into your RSS reader ( same with... Restore specific database objects including tablespaces, only a single database option for the database should. Transactions, active database without interfering with other operations ( i.e., other readers and writers ) how must! ' small child showing up during a video conference: $ pg_restore -d newdb.. Will fail unless you use the AWS Documentation, Javascript must be database! Someone is connected to it transaction block which is a question and answer site system... Generates the appropriate alter table tool includes a drop foreign key SQL command for dropping database. Novel or short story about an immortal shapeshifter cop/detective you need to delete perhaps a or... This new option terminates the other sessions connected to the target database Ukulele have a Reputation as an Instrument! Release 11.2.0.2.0 - pg force drop database with the Partitioning, OLAP, data Mining and Real Application Testing options existing connections.... Is registered in the Filename field immortal shapeshifter cop/detective be times when you create a.... So I can replace my Mac drive probability textbooks and optionally restore the pg force drop database order of adverbs... Backup Dialog¶ must be enabled this option for the correct order of two in... Transactions, active database sessions and then use pg_terminate_backend function to terminate other connections the pg_restore this! Pg_Stat_Activity where datname = ‘ your_database ’ ; dropdb –force block other users accessing the still. One caveat: pg_dump does not dump roles or other database objects in a plain-text archived! A ( freshly created ) database named newdb: $ pg_restore -d newdb db.dump Amit Kapila committed patch: the! Readers and writers ) session and rolls back all transactions that are associated with it or experience. Going to drop a database of complete information stored in the newer.! 13Rd of November 2019, Amit Kapila committed patch: Introduce the 'force ' option for the correct of... There will be times when you ’ re managing data in PostgreSQL, there will be terminated you... The target database statement allows you to then drop it can not pg force drop database stopped by disabling TCP/IP database sqlcmd. And any connections to the target database the program dropdb instead, which is a PostgreSQL database, then to...::1 or 127.0.0.1, SQL Server Management Studio ( Administrator ) '' is connected to database! No luck to using CLUSTER directly clicking on it there is no negatives to there! Down menu and click on it a delete it in the database using Management or! Showing up during a video conference there 's a checkbox that reads `` Close existing connections to the database deletes.